India, May 16 -- In a theft reported at Starlit International School, Dandlawar village, Raipur Rani, unidentified miscreants made off with goods estimated to be worth Rs.7.75 lakh. Manpreet Singh, principal of the school, said in his complaint that the incident came to light on Wednesday at 7.10 am, when the school's shutter was found broken. The thieves decamped with a comprehensive CCTV system comprising 45 cameras and two digital video recorders (DVRs), the school's fire fighting system, major components of the solar power system, a television, a gas cylinder, a WiFi modem, and a computer system. Police have registered a case. HTC...
